Arsenal's Role in Leeds' Survival

The key moment came at the London Stadium, where Arsenal, chasing the title, faced West Ham, who were desperately trying to avoid the drop. In a tense encounter, the Gunners emerged victorious with a narrow 1-0 win, thanks to a brilliant performance from their keeper, David Raya.

Personally, I find it fascinating how a single match can have such a significant impact on multiple teams' fortunes. Arsenal's win not only boosted their own title hopes but also secured Leeds' survival and sealed the fate of Wolves and Burnley. It's a stark reminder of the interconnectedness of the Premier League, where every result can have far-reaching consequences.

Tactical Adjustments and Key Moments

The match itself was a tactical affair, with both teams aware of the high stakes. Arsenal, despite their title aspirations, struggled to create clear-cut chances, while West Ham grew into the game after some early setbacks.

A notable tactical adjustment by Gunners boss Arteta saw Rice moved to right-back, which temporarily stifled West Ham's attacks. However, the Hammers soon adapted, with ex-Leeds player Crysencio Summerville causing problems. This highlights the importance of in-game adjustments and the ability to react to changing dynamics.

VAR's Role in Deciding Fate

The game's pivotal moment came in the dying minutes, as West Ham thought they had snatched a late equalizer, only for VAR to intervene. This decision not only sealed Leeds' safety but also sparked debates about the role of technology in football.
